LEEDS LOWER STREET TQ 8253 (east side)
8/91 Table tomb one foot east of chancel of Church of St. Nicholas GV II
Table tomb. Late C18. Stone on stonebase with moulded plinth and corniced lid. Gadrooned side pilasters. Inscribed area has fielded panels with concave corners. Inscription illegible at time of resurvey.
